M’sian Man Found Dead Inside Locked Storeroom At Public University

It's not known how he got locked inside in the first place.
A tragedy unfolded at Sultan Idris Education University (UPSI) early this morning after a man was found lifeless inside a locked cleaning equipment storeroom.

According to Sinar Harian, the victim was 53-year-old Mohd Radzi Ariffin, who was found inside the storeroom located at the UPSI Sport Bowl area.

The Tanjung Malim Fire and Rescue Station was notified of the incident at 1.57am and deployed nine firefighters, one Fire Rescue Tender (FRT), and one Emergency Medical Rescue Services (EMRS) unit.

Assistant Director of Operations of the Perak Fire and Rescue Department Sabarodzi Nor Ahmad said initial investigations found that Mohd Radzi was trapped inside the storeroom.

However, it’s not revealed how he got stuck inside in the first place.

“The storeroom door had been opened by UPSI Auxiliary Police before firefighters arrived, and the victim was confirmed dead at the scene by health officials.

“The team then conducted a size-up at the location before implementing the SAVER concept for monitoring operations,” he said.

Mohd Radzi’s body was handed over to police for further action and the operation was wrapped up at 2.36am.
